Original Description
Fritz Schider's Bei Der Andacht (During Devotion) is a quietly powerful work that captures an intimate moment of contemplation. Painted in the late 19th century, it reflects the artist's academic training and sensitivity to human emotion—qualities that placed him among Switzerland's respected realist painters. The soft, diffused light envelops the figures, creating an atmosphere of reverence and stillness, while Schider's meticulous brushwork lends texture to fabrics and skin alike. Though less widely known than his contemporaries like Böcklin, Schider's ability to merge psychological depth with technical precision earned him recognition in Central European art circles. This piece particularly embodies the era's fascination with domestic spirituality, bridging the gap between Biedermeier intimacy and emerging Symbolist undertones.
